Transaction

02637050975447d7722df703b1292ee59ab4080a84a0d5afe6c47fee3f2abda6

Summary

In Block610404
TimeWed, 13 Mar 2024 20:10:00 UTC
Total Input2291.61142543 Nebula
Total Output2291.61136183 Nebula
Fees0.0000636 Nebula

Details

Fee: 0.0000636 Nebula
361706 Confirmations2291.61136183 Nebula
Raw Transaction